Joyce Travelbee’s formulation of her Human to Human Relationship Model theory was greatly influenced by her experiences in nursing education and practice in Catholic charity institutions. She concluded that the nursing care rendered to patients in these intitutions lacked compassion. Joyce Travelbee: Biography
Joyce Travelbee, psychiatric nurse, educator and writer, was born in 1926. She completed her Bachelor of Science degree in nursing education at Louisiana State University in 1956 and her Master of Science Degree in Nursing from Yale University in 1959.
